The Dividend Payout Ratio is the measure of dividends paid out to shareholders relative to the company's net income. It is calculated as the Dividends per Share divided by the Earnings per Share (Diluted) during the same time period. Carclo's Dividend Payout Ratio for the months ended in Sep. 2025 was 0.00.

The historical rank and industry rank for Carclo's Dividend Payout Ratio or its related term are showing as below:


During the past 13 years, the highest Dividend Payout Ratio of Carclo was 0.28. The lowest was 0.17. And the median was 0.22.

Carclo Dividend Payout Ratio Calculation

The Dividend Payout Ratio is the measure of dividends paid out to shareholders relative to the company's net income. It is calculated as the Dividends per Share divided by the Earnings per Share (Diluted) during the same time period.

Carclo's Dividend Payout Ratio for the fiscal year that ended in Mar. 2025 is calculated as

Dividend Payout Ratio=Dividends per Share (A: Mar. 2025 )/ EPS without NRI (A: Mar. 2025 )
=0/ 0.054
=0.00

Carclo's Dividend Payout Ratio for the quarter that ended in Sep. 2025 is calculated as

Dividend Payout Ratio=Dividends per Share (Q: Sep. 2025 )/ EPS without NRI (Q: Sep. 2025 )
=0/ 0.012
=0.00

Carclo Business Description

Other Exchanges CARl:UKCAR:UKC1Y:Germany
Address 47 Wates Way, Mitcham, Surrey, GBR, CR4 4HR
Carclo PLC is a technology-led plastics group that is engaged in three segments: CTP, Aerospace, and Central. The CTP segment supplies value-adding engineered solutions for the life sciences, optical, and precision component industries. This business operates internationally in a fast-growing and dynamic market underpinned by rapid technological development. The Aerospace segment supplies systems to the manufacturing and aerospace industries. The Central segment relates to central costs and non-trading companies. Geographically, it operates in the regions of the UK, Rest of Europe, North America and Rest of the world.
